Helping others help themselves

While the social commitment of the Migros Culture Percentage does not replace government services, it can supplement them. The Migros Culture Percentage projects support personal initiatives, volunteer work and people who would like to contribute their skills to benefit others in areas of conflicting social goals.

The various projects primarily support the following sectors

  • volunteer work, the counselling centre for volunteer activities, vitamin B, or the Innovage project,
  • integration of migrants, via the conTAKT project, for example,
  • health promotion, for example with clubMinu, a programme for overweight children.

Migros' social responsibility

Social responsibility plays a very important role for Migros. In this regard, the Migros Culture Percentage assumes an important function for the major Swiss company that employs over 80,000 people from 150 nations.
